论文部分内容阅读
随着电子技术的飞速发展,电子产品领域的不断扩大,电子技术已经深入到航空、医疗、教育等各个方面,但是由于电路系统的不断更新,其结构也越来越复杂,这给电路测试、维护带来了更大的困难。仅仅依靠人为修复故障设备已经无法满足社会需求,尤其是军工、航空等领域,设备出现故障时需要迅速的定位与修复。目前电路故障诊断系统主要分为电路仿真和后处理两大部分,电路仿真部分主要完成电路仿真、数据结果采集、知识处理等,后处理部分主要完成智能诊断和TPS测试执行,仿真和后处理之间的信息交互就显得十分重要。目前数字电路发展较快,其仿真系统和测试格式已经相当成熟,然而模拟电路由于其自身输入信号的连续性、不可穷举性,故障模型复杂等特点,致使故障诊断相对发展较慢,模拟测试交换格式(ATIF)至今没有一个标准。为了提高自动测试系统对模拟电路故障诊断的效率和水平,本课题研究定义一种模拟测试的交换机制,为基于仿真测试程序集的开发和数据传递提供信息和数据格式。本文针对目前科研项目,对模拟故障电路诊断系统进行接口设计,研究电路仿真和后处理部分与AT工F数据之间的通信关系,制定AT工F文件的存储内容以及文件之间的相互关系,实现了交互数据的统一管理与调度。由于模拟电路故障复杂多变,为了保证ATIF数据的全面与测试的有效性,本文通过SPICE仿真引擎采用多激励注入对电路进行蒙特卡洛仿真分析,将仿真数据进行小波分析提取特征,并采用人工智能诊断算法BPN.SVM.AIS进行知识生成与评价。最终根据自定义的ATIF交换格式实现ATIF文件自动生成,最后用ATIF数据对一个模拟电路实例进行故障诊断,实验结果证明了模拟测试交换格的有效性。